Choosing the Right Location
When selecting a location for your fire pit in Fort Myers, consider the following factors:
* Sun exposure: Position your fire pit to take advantage of natural sunlight during the day, but also provide shade from the intense Florida sun. * Wind direction: Avoid areas prone to strong winds, which can spread embers and sparks. * Proximity to structures: Keep a safe distance (at least 10 feet) between your fire pit and any nearby buildings or overhanging branches.

Selecting the Right Fire Pit
With so many styles and materials to choose from, selecting the perfect fire pit for your Fort Myers backyard can be overwhelming. Consider the following factors:
* Fuel type: Decide between gas, propane, or wood-burning options. * Material: Choose durable materials resistant to Florida's harsh weather conditions (e.g., stainless steel, concrete). * Size and design: Select a fire pit that complements your outdoor living space and meets local safety regulations.
Budgeting for Your Fire Pit Installation
Fire pit installation costs in Fort Myers can vary depending on factors like location, material selection, and complexity. Here are some estimated cost ranges to expect:
* Simple DIY installation: $500-$1,000 * Mid-range installation (with professional assistance): $1,500-$3,000 * High-end installation (with premium materials and features): $5,000-$10,000

Q: Can I install a fire pit in my Fort Myers backyard if I have a pool nearby? A: While it's possible, consider the proximity between your pool and fire pit. Keep a safe distance (at least 10 feet) to prevent accidents and ensure both features coexist safely.
Q: What type of fuel is most suitable for Fort Myers' climate? A: Gas or propane fire pits are ideal for Florida's humid climate, as they produce less smoke and ash compared to wood-burning options.
